Box 1: Cost Components
Fixed costs
CapExHrd: Includes government expenditure on infrastructure such as
water sources, pumps, storage,
filters, distributions systems, etc.
HHCapExHrd: Includes household expenditure on infrastructure such as
water storage, toilets, wells, pumps, etc.
CapExSft: Includes government expenditure on planning and designing
costs of the schemes.
Recurring costs
CapManEx: Includes capital maintenance such as rehabilitation of
sources, systems, etc.
CoC: Includes the interest paid on the borrowed capital for investment in
the WASH sector.
ExDS: Includes staff salaries, and post implementation activities such as
IEC, demand management, and training of mechanics.
ExIDS: Includes policy planning at the macro level, i.e., central and state.
OpEx: Includes regular operation and maintenance of the systems such as
energy costs, minor repairs,
filtering costs, salaries of water man, etc.
HHOpEx: Includes household expenditure on operation and maintenance
of water systems, sanitation facilities, etc.

3.2 Discount Rates, Annualization and Functional Unit
All the
fixed capital investments are being made over the years and are hence
cumulated over the years, as are bene
t flows. When LCCA is adopted at the initial
stages of the project, the capital or
fixed investments are made in the current year
and the recurring investments are made in the future years over the life of the
system. Some of these costs are regular and expected (operation and maintenance)
